Between 106,000 and 196,000 people die each year in U.S. Hospitals from properly prescribed drugs. Over 2 million suffer serious side effects. (JAMA, April 15, 1998). (Aspartame Interaction? Dietitians flood hospitals with aspartame, Equal, etc.)
32,000 suffer hip fractures annually including 1500 deaths from drug-induced falls (USA Today, July 29, 1994).
7600 deaths and 76,000 annual hospitalizations are due to internal bleedings caused by non-steroidal, anti-inflammatory drugs, most used for arthritis. Forty-one percent of these prescriptions are unnecessary (Ann Intern Med, 1997; 127:429-438).
If you take just one non-steroidal, anti-inflammatory (Motrin, Datril, Anacin, Ibuprofen etc.) drug every four days, over your lifetime you will have nine times the normal risk for vital organ damage (kidney failure, liver failure, etc.) (New England Journal of Medicine, 1994).
Merck & Co.’s arthritis drug Vioxx may have led to more than 27,000 heart attacks and sudden cardiac deaths before it was pulled from the market. The Wall Street Journal reported, citing a study by the Food and Drug Administration, that from Vioxx’s approval in 1999 through 2003, an estimated 27,785 heart attacks and sudden cardiac deaths would have been avoided if Celebrex, a competing drug made by Pfizer Inc., had been used instead of Vioxx.
Drug “problems” each year cost as much as $182 billion, kill as many as 198,815 people, put 8.8 million in hospitals, and account for up to 28% of all hospital admissions (American Medical News; Jan.15, 1996 P.11).

Over half of the U.S. population takes daily nutritional supplements. Even if each of those people took only one single tablet daily, that makes 154,000,000 individual doses per day, for a total of over 56 billion doses annually. Since many persons take more than just one vitamin or mineral tablet, actual consumption is considerably higher, and the safety of nutritional supplements is all the more remarkable. If nutritional supplements are allegedly so "dangerous," as the FDA and news media so often claim, then where are the bodies?
